Application of Cyclodextrin for Cancer Immunotherapy
Xiaojie Wei1, Cui-Yun Yu1, Hua Wei1
1Hunan Province Cooperative Innovation Center for Molecular Target New Drug Study, School of Pharmaceutical Science, University of South China, Hengyang 421001, China.
Cyclodextrins (CDs) enhance tumor immunotherapy by improving drug solubility and overcoming cancer cell immune escape. This review details CD applications for superior anticancer efficacy in novel immunotherapeutic delivery systems.

Background:
- Tumor immunotherapy offers long-term benefits against cancer metastasis and recurrence.
- Poor water solubility of immune modulators and tumor cell immune escape limit immunotherapy efficacy.
- Cyclodextrins (CDs) possess unique hydrophobic/hydrophilic properties beneficial for drug delivery.
